1. Introduction
1.1. Overview
The XNET is a state-of-the-art network camera which transmits synchronized video and audio
data in real time with
D1 resolution at full frame rate
. This is possible through MPEG4 CODEC
technology, which provides high quality video with highly compressed data streams. This
products can be connected, controlled and monitored from a remote location through an IP
connection over internet or intranet. Unlike other CCTVs or DVRs, the XNET is easy to install
and user will experience cost and space savings in the installation.
Based on Embedded Software Solution (Embedded Web Server, Embedded Streaming Server,
Network Protocol), the XNET ensures unprecedented performance and stability to be an ideal
network camera solution for system integration solutions.
The wired XNET series is offered with standard Ethernet interface while the wireless XNET series
is offered with embedded WiFi solution.
